South Dakota clinics and hospitals offer pantries to help feed community
What do you do when people in your community are food insecure, but they don’t qualify for federal food assistance programs? Make food available to them in places they can easily access — like clinics and hospitals.
Avera Health is collaborating with Feeding South Dakota, Avera Research Institute and Avera’s Community Partnership in a pilot program to offer clinic-based food pantries, known as Wellness Pantries, to patients in Sioux Falls and Parkston, S.D.
Aerosolized chemotherapy debuted in Michigan
Traditional chemotherapy is delivered via the bloodstream, making it less effective for metastatic cancers that occur within the peritoneal cavity — such as colorectal, appendiceal, gastric, ovarian and others. Pressurized intraperitoneal aerosolized chemotherapy offers new hope for patients with cancers such as these.
